存储器的扩展.docVIP

  • 20
  • 0
  • 约1.84千字
  • 约 3页
  • 2017-06-08 发布于河南
  • 举报
存储器的扩展

6.3 存储器的扩展 存储器是单片机系统中使用最多的外扩芯片,对MCS-51单片机而言,由于程序存储器与数据存储器空间在物理空间的上的各自独立性,使得两者的扩展方法略有不同。 单片机一直处于不断的取指令码-执行-取指令码-执行的工作过程中,在取指令码时和执行MOVC指令时PSEN会变为有效,和其它信号配合完成从程序存储器读取数据。 在本节中,介绍目前常用的EPROM、RAM、E2PROM以及Flash存储器的扩展方法。 6.3.1 程序存储器(EPROM)扩展 一、外部程序存储器扩展概述 目前单片机有ROM型、EPROM型和无ROM型芯片。不管使用哪种芯片,当片内程序存储器容量满足不了要求时,均需进行系统扩展。扩展时要注意以下几点: (1)程序存储器有单独的地址编号(0000H~FFFFH),可寻址64KB范围。虽然与数据存储器地址重叠,但不会被占用。程序存储器与数据存储器共用地址总线和数据总线。 (2)对片内有ROM(EPROM)的单片机,片内EPROM与片外EPROM采用相同的操作指令,片内与片外程序存储器的选择靠硬件结构实现,即由的高低电平来选择。 (3)程序存储器使用单独的控制信号和指令,其数据读取控制及指令不用数据存储器的信号和MOVX指令,而是由控制,读取数据用MOVC查表指令。 (4) 图6-6 外部EPROM扩展原理 由图可见,P0口和P2口提供16位地址码。其中P

文档评论(0)

1亿VIP精品文档

相关文档